The Power of Citrus Fruits

Citrus fruits such as oranges, lemons, and grapefruits are well-known for their refreshing taste and vibrant colors. However, they also pack a powerful punch when it comes to boosting mood and overall mental health.

Citrus fruits are rich in vitamin C, which is known to stimulate the production of serotonin, a neurotransmitter responsible for regulating mood, sleep, and appetite.

By incorporating citrus fruits into your diet, you can naturally increase your serotonin levels and promote a sense of well-being.

Whether you enjoy a glass of freshly squeezed orange juice or add lemon slices to your water, these simple habits can go a long way in boosting your mood.

The Magical Benefits of Berries

Berries, such as strawberries, blueberries, and raspberries, are not only delicious but also incredibly beneficial for new moms’ mood enhancement.

These colorful fruits are packed with antioxidants, which help combat inflammation and oxidative stress in the body.

Moreover, berries are rich in flavonoids, a group of compounds known to enhance brain function and improve mood. They work by increasing the production of dopamine,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ure and reward.

Incorporating a variety of berries into your diet, either as a snack, in smoothies, or as toppings for cereal and yogurt, can be a delightful and effective way to give yourself a natural mood boost.

Boost Your Mood with Bananas

Known for their convenience and portability, bananas are a go-to fruit for many individuals, especially busy new moms. However, bananas offer much more than just convenience.

They are rich in tryptophan, an amino acid that converts into serotonin, thereby improving mood and promoting relaxation.

Additionally, bananas are an excellent source of natural sugars and provide a quick energy boost when needed.

You can enjoy bananas on their own, add them to smoothies, or use them as a topping for oatmeal or yogurt for a wholesome and mood-boosting treat.

The Sweet Goodness of Grapes

Grapes are not only a delicious and refreshing fruit but also an excellent mood booster. They contain high levels of resveratrol, a compound known for its anti-inflammatory and mood-enhancing properties.

Resveratrol has been shown to increase blood flow to the brain, improve cognitive function, and reduce symptoms of anxiety and depression.

Eating grapes as a snack or adding them to fruit salads can be a simple and enjoyable way to incorporate this natural mood booster into your daily routine.
